Subject outline

This subject aims to develop leaders in sport through introducing students to strategic issues in identifying and applying strategies to build sport capacity and increase recreational and competition player participation, recognising barriers and drivers for volunteer participation, developing effective mechanisms to support and manage volunteers within the sport industry, developing and evaluating innovative business processes to improve sport organisation performance and revenue streams.
